## Changed defaults — Dispatchly v4.2

Heads up, on-call: we flipped the driver-assignment heuristic from nearest-first to a weighted score that factors in shift fatigue and recent cancellation rate. Expect slightly longer pickup ETAs in the Harrowvale zone for a few days while the model warms up. Don't roll this back without pinging the routing crew first. The new default assignment parameters ship as follows.

deployment values, kadug-fawip:
[fenath]
port = 9200
region = north-3
host = fenath.lumicworks.corp
timeout_ms = 250
retries = 7

# Password Reset Revamp — Who to Contact

The Keylatch initiative is rebuilding Fernwell's password reset flow, replacing the legacy token emailer with short-lived signed links and rate-limited retry handling. As a contractor, do not modify the token service directly; all changes route through the Keylatch working group. Design questions go to the flow owners, security questions to the identity guild, and rollout questions to release coordination. For any of the above, write to the shared project inbox below.

alerts address for fadug-bawip: fenys_ralvan_julvan@ordinnet.example

Subject: Ownership change for the garage occupancy feed

Hi all, and welcome to new joiners. As of Monday, responsibility for the Lanterview parking-garage occupancy feed is moving out of the platform rotation and into the mobility team. This covers the sensor ingest, the five-minute aggregation job, and the public availability endpoint consumed by the Wayfare app. Please route alerts, schema questions, and onboarding requests accordingly; the old escalation path will be retired at the end of the month. The new owner is listed below.

signatory, yahog-badug: Quenix Ulaael

**Q: What do I do when someone reports a lost badge?**

Happens all the time, don't panic. First, check the lost-and-found drawer behind the desk — half of these turn up in the Larkspur Café downstairs. If it's genuinely gone, log it in the Badge Tracker, deactivate the old badge via the Velmont portal, and issue a temporary day pass from the grey box. The visitor gets signed in as normal. If the Velmont portal is down, use the manual override on the east turnstile, which accepts the following code.

turnstile pass: bdg-YEOZLM-79341408